How to get Darth Maul's Star Wars Lightsaber in Elden Ring

Elden Ring is a collection of many deadly weapons, but players have discovered a combination that turns the Twinblade into Darth Maul's Star Wars-style lightsaber.

You gain absolute power with this build Elden Ring. To make things even better, this deadly weapon can be obtained without installing any mods. This is definitely a cool weapon that will surely instill fear in your enemies.

Not only does this weapon have some incredibly flashy animations, but it also deals a lot of damage. So, if you're a Star Wars fan and want to wield a weapon similar to Darth Maul's iconic lightsaber, then be sure to check out our guide below.

How to get Darth Maul's lightsaber in Elden Ring

Basis for weapon is the Twinblade) and Bloodflame Blade Incantation. Like other weapon spells in Elden Ring, the Bloodflame Blade spell allows players to apply a special effect to their weapon.

This particular buff imbues the weapon with the Bloodflame spell, which applies the bleed debuff to any enemy hit. While this damage boost effect is incredibly useful, the most important part here is that it makes your weapon glow bright red.

When Bloodfire Blade is cast on Dual Blade, the sword looks incredibly similar to Darth Maul's twin-bladed lightsaber.

Location of the Twinblade in Elden Ring

Elden Ring

If you don't already have the Twinblade in Elden Ring, simply follow the steps below to add it to your arsenal:

  • Journey to ruins burned by the dragon, in the middle of Lake Aghel.
  • Head towards a building with no entrance.
  • Call your horse and use it to jump over walls.
  • Stop by to the basement and open the chest.

Bloodfire Blade is easy to miss.

Once you've unlocked the Twinblade, you'll want to find the Blade Bloodflame magic to make your weapon look like Darth Maul's lightsaber. Here is where exactly you can find this spell:

  • Head towards Ozernaya Luirnia (north-western part of the map).
  • Head straight north of Rose Church.
  • Kill tear scarab.

Once you have both items, you can run around the open world with your very own Darth Maul's lightsaber.
